Despite international travel resuming after the pandemic, one part of Kent that used to be a bustling transport hub, remains deserted.
Our reporter Rhys Griffiths has visited Ashford International Station.
Thousands of passengers used to pass through there ever year as they travelled to and from the Continent via Eurostar trains.
But, services haven't stopped in the town since March 2020 when the first national lockdown came into force.
